  3. The idea that God the Creator has revealed Himself in His work is known as general revelation.

  4. Specific revelation is where God revealed Himself through the prophets, apostles, and His Son, and as these were divinely recorded in Scripture.

  5. Inspiration is the supernatural influence of the Holy Spirit upon divinely chosen men by which their writings become trustworthy and authoritative.

  6. Infallibility is the term used to describe the facts that the word of God perfectly achieves its end, gives us reliable testimony, and provides us with an authoritative norm for faith and life.

  7. What is the interpretive method required by the rules of grammar and the facts of history? grammatico-historical

What is meant by the “analogy of faith?” Luther said, "It is the attribute of Holy Scripture that it interprets itself by passages and places which belong together, and can only be understood by a rule of faith." Basically it is the idea that scripture interprets scripture and we understand that by faith.

  9. The list of books recognized by the church as the authoritative word of God. Bible

  10. These thirteen extra-canonical books were accepted at the Council of Carthage (397) as suitable for reading, but were rejected by the Reformers as unworthy and contradictory to the accepted canon of Scripture. Apocrypha.

  11. The Septuagint is the Greek translation of the Hebrew Old Testament.

  13. Inerrant means with no error in anything it teaches, whether historical, scientific or spiritual. It is that characteristic of Scripture which assures that the original autographs were wholly without error or fault in all matters it touches upon in relation to history, science, geography, or whatever.

  14. Inspiration means extending to the whole of the written word; no part of it is less inspired than any other part.
